CNC Operator

Minnesota · Full-time · $25–$28/hr

Operate and maintain CNC machines to produce precision parts, ensuring quality standards and production targets are met in a fast-paced manufacturing environment.

Key Responsibilities

- Set up, operate, and monitor CNC machines according to production specifications. - Read and interpret blueprints, technical drawings, and work orders. - Perform quality checks using precision measuring tools (calipers, micrometers, gauges). - Adjust machine settings to correct deviations and maintain tolerances. - Perform routine maintenance and minor repairs on CNC equipment. - Maintain a clean and safe work area in compliance with safety standards. - Record production data and report issues to supervisors.

Qualifications

- High school diploma or equivalent; technical/vocational training in machining is a plus. - 1+ years of experience operating CNC machines (mills, lathes, or similar). - Ability to read blueprints and use precision measuring instruments. - Basic knowledge of G-code/CNC programming preferred. -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ality. - Ability to stand for extended periods and lift up to 50 lbs. - Reliable, punctual, and able to work in a team environment.
